What Are Reward Gaming Apps?
Reward gaming apps represent a revolutionary shift in how we think about mobile entertainment. These applications allow players to earn real value: whether in the form of cash, gift cards, or cryptocurrency: simply by engaging with games they already enjoy. Unlike traditional mobile games that only take your time and money, reward gaming apps give back to their community of players.
The concept is straightforward: you play games, complete challenges, and accumulate points or tokens that can be redeemed for tangible rewards. Some platforms offer direct cash payouts, while others provide gift cards to popular retailers like Amazon, Starbucks, or iTunes. Getting Started: Choosing Your First Platform
When selecting your first reward gaming platform, consider several important factors. First, examine the payout threshold: how much do you need to earn before you can withdraw? Platforms with lower thresholds allow you to see results faster, which is encouraging for beginners. Second, look at the variety of games available. A diverse selection means you're more likely to find games that match your interests and skills.
Research the platform's reputation by reading user reviews and checking how long they've been operating. Established platforms with positive track records are generally safer bets for beginners. Also consider the reward options: do they offer the type of rewards you actually want? There's no point earning rewards you'll never use.
Understanding the Earning Mechanics
Most reward gaming apps use a points-based system where different activities earn different amounts. Playing games typically earns the base rate, but you can multiply your earnings through various methods. Daily login bonuses reward consistency, often increasing in value for consecutive days. Special events and challenges offer bonus points for completing specific objectives.
Time-limited promotions can dramatically boost your earnings if you're paying attention. Many platforms notify users of these opportunities through push notifications, so enabling these can be valuable. Additionally, referral programs allow you to earn passive income by inviting friends: some platforms offer ongoing commissions on your referrals' earnings.
Setting Realistic Expectations
It's important to approach reward gaming with realistic expectations. While some players earn significant amounts, most beginners should expect modest returns initially. Think of it as getting paid a little extra for entertainment you'd enjoy anyway, rather than a primary income source. As you learn the systems and optimize your approach, your earnings will naturally increase.
The most successful reward gamers treat it as a marathon, not a sprint. Consistent daily engagement typically outperforms sporadic intensive sessions. Set achievable goals: perhaps aiming to earn your first $10 within your first month: and gradually increase your targets as you become more proficient.
Essential Tips for New Players
Start by focusing on one or two platforms rather than spreading yourself too thin. This allows you to fully understand each system's mechanics and maximize your efficiency. Take advantage of new player bonuses, which often provide boosted earning rates during your first week or month. Complete your profile fully, as some platforms offer bonuses for verified accounts.
Join community forums or Discord servers related to your chosen platform. Experienced players often share tips about upcoming events, optimal strategies, and which games offer the best return on time invested. This community knowledge can accelerate your learning curve significantly and help you avoid common beginner mistakes.
Staying Safe and Secure
As with any online activity involving potential earnings, security should be a priority. Use strong, unique passwords for each platform and enable two-factor authentication when available. Be cautious of any platform that requires excessive personal information or upfront payments: legitimate reward gaming apps are free to join.
Monitor your accounts regularly for any suspicious activity and keep records of your earnings and withdrawals. Understanding the tax implications in your jurisdiction is also important, as earnings from reward gaming may be taxable income depending on where you live.
